ΕΥ̓ΠΟΡΙΑ, εὐπορια
EUPORIA, euporia
Sounds Like: yoo-po-REE-ah
Translations: prosperity, abundance, plenty, success, a success, resourcefulness, a resourcefulness, ease, a good supply
From the root: ΕΥ̓ΠΟΡΙΑ
Part of Speech: Noun
Explanation: This word refers to a state of having plenty, abundance, or prosperity. It can also denote resourcefulness or the ease of obtaining something. It is often used to describe a favorable financial or material situation, or the ability to find solutions and resources readily.
Inflection: Singular, Nominative, Feminine
Strong’s number: G2150 (Lookup on BibleHub)
